Drywell Service in Tuscaloosa, AL

Drywell services involve the installation, maintenance, and inspection of underground drainage systems designed to manage excess surface or groundwater. These systems typically include drywells, which are large, perforated chambers that allow water to seep into the surrounding soil safely, preventing pooling or flooding on the property. Projects may include installing new drywells for residential drainage, upgrading existing systems, or troubleshooting issues related to water accumulation in yards or around foundations. Property owners often want to understand the purpose of a drywell, how it integrates with their drainage plan, and what factors influence the size and placement of the system to ensure proper water management.

Before requesting drywell services, property owners should consider the location of existing drainage problems, the type of soil on the property, and the volume of water needing to be managed. It’s also helpful to evaluate the property's overall drainage layout and determine whether additional drainage solutions are necessary. Clear information about the property's drainage needs and any previous issues can assist in planning an effective drywell installation or upgrade, ensuring the system functions properly to protect the property from water damage and flooding.

FAQ

Drywell Service Questions

What is a drywell? A drywell is an underground structure that helps manage excess water runoff by allowing it to drain safely into the ground.

When is a drywell needed? A drywell is typically installed when property owners experience pooling water or drainage issues in yards or around foundations.

How does a drywell work? It collects stormwater and directs it into porous materials or the surrounding soil, reducing surface flooding.

Are drywells suitable for all properties? Drywells are most effective for properties with adequate soil absorption and proper drainage conditions.
